HI! I am new to the diabetic cat family. My boy Neko was diagnosed with feline diabetes about three weeks ago. I am giving him injections of Lantus twice a day, as per my vet's instructions. After some research, I have switched him, and his overweight sister, from the prescribed diabetic pet food to an all-meat diet. I hope to home test his BG levels using the Advocate meter and lancets. I am having a lot of trouble drawing blood, however. I am hoping to get information and care tips from the group; and am really looking forward to being a member of the group.

Make sure the lancets you are using are 26 or 28 gauge.... The ones that come with the human meters are too thin.
